I hear day to night transitions are tricky to get right. Any tips for newbies?
The entire timelapse was shot on aperture priority and fixed ISO.
It's important to make sure that you set a combination of aperture and ISO that will allow the camera to take shots at the brightest time of day without hitting the camera's fastest shutter speed limit, and will also not require a shutter speed longer than the timelapse interval when it's dark.
This was shot at f/5.6 and ISO320. Fastest shutter speed was 1/2500, slowest 6 seconds.
